Chapter 24 - CH 24 — The Unseen Enemy

The room was not lit so much as permitted to glow.

Firelight slid across marble veined like old scars, touching nothing for long. Don Vittorio preferred it that way. Shadows, like people, revealed more when they were uncertain.

He did not rise when Lucia De Luca entered.

She noticed. Of course she did.

"Sit," he said mildly, fingers steepled. "You look offended."

Lucia smiled—sharp, rehearsed. "I look cautious. There's a difference."

He chuckled. "Ah. A De Luca who still remembers caution. How refreshing."

She did not sit.

"I didn't come for compliments," she said. "You sent for me."

"Yes." His gaze drifted, as though already bored. "And you came."

Lucia folded her arms. "Curiosity is not consent."

"Of course not." He leaned back. "But it is the doorway."

She exhaled through her nose. "Get to the point before I decide this is horse shit."

That earned a laugh. Genuine. Appreciative.

"Good," Vittorio said. "I'd have been disappointed if you'd softened."
